The Acclaimed Restauranteur Behind The Popular FIG & OLIVE Opens his Personal Endeavor FRANCINE This April in Scottsdale

Laurent Halasz’s fine dining experience will be anchored by the cuisine and inspired design from the South of France

This spring, Laurent Halasz, the acclaimed restaurateur behind FIG & OLIVE, will open his most personal project to date. FRANCINE will be located at the luxury wing of Scottsdale Fashion Square, alongside Nobu, Toca Madera and Ocean 44.

FRANCINE is a spirited and loving homage to days spent in the sun and amongst gatherings around beautiful meals hosted by his mother Francine Halasz.

Guests gather for an expertly-crafted French Mediterranean menu that honors ingredients and serves it in the sophisticated warmth of the plant-filled 5,000 square-foot space.

Among the signature dishes guests can expect to enjoy Grilled Octopus, Zucchini Terrine, Salad Nicoise, Salmon Carpaccio, Spring Pea Ravioli, Grilled Mediterranean Branzino, Seared Duck a la Provencal. For lunch and afternoon, the menu will also offer a selection of salads, carpaccio, pizza, and informal and shareable dishes.
